This book provides engineers with focused treatment of the mathematics needed to understand probability, random variables, and stochastic processes, which are essential mathematical disciplines used in communications engineering. The author explains the basic concepts of these topics as plainly as possible so that people with no in-depth knowledge of these mathematical topics can better appreciate their applications in real problems. Applications examples are drawn from various areas of communications. If a reader is interested in understanding probability and stochastic processes that are specifically important for communications networks and systems, this book serves his/her need.

Dr. Kun I. Park has extensive experience in telecommunications. Through his career, he worked at Bell Laboratories, Lucent and MITRE as Member of Technical Staff and Technical Supervisor. He also worked as Adjunct Professor, with the rank of Full Professor, at Stevens Institute of Technology, Hoboken, New Jersey for over 20 years, where he taught, among other courses, probability and stochastic processes. He received his Ph.D. in Electrical Engineering from the University of Pennsylvania,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
